Wood (Similar for Ceramic/Stone)

  • Make sure to appropraitely sand all the edges/faces of the wooden prop before gluing.
  • Add an appropriate amount of glue to the two surfaces to be bonded together.
  • Put the two surfaces together, and clamp together for the amount of time specified on the adhesive container.
    • probable clamping time: 1-2 hours
    • Use actual clamps
    • If wood is of irregular shape, consider drilling screws in to hold prop together and simultaneously act as a clamping mechanism.
    • Human clamps work as a last resort/if drilling in a screw is too dangerous for a delicate prop.
  • Even after clamping is done, make sure to avoid stressing joints of prop for 24 hours (check adhesive container for specific timing)
